The temperature in the freezer is -40 degrees Celsius. What is the temperature in degrees Fahrenheit

Respuesta :

MsRay
MsRay MsRay
  • 13-02-2019

Answer:

-40°F

Step-by-step explanation:

Using the formula to convert Celsius to Fahrenheit:

(°C x [tex]\frac{9}{5}[/tex]) + 32 = °F

Plug in the value for °C:

(-40° x [tex]\frac{9}{5}[/tex]) + 32 = °F

-72° + 32 = 40°
